Willis Towers Watson (WTW) COO Alexis Faber Receives Award
What Happened
Alexis Faber, Chief Operating Officer of Willis Towers Watson (WTW), received equity awards on July 15, 2026. The filing shows 5.695 restricted share units (RSUs) granted at $0.00 and two related derivative/dividend-equivalent awards of 8.581 and 3.584 units (total 12.165) also recorded at $0.00. All awards have an acquisition code "A" (award/grant), and the reported value for these transactions is $0.

Context
These are compensation-related equity awards and dividend-equivalent units, not open-market purchases or sales—common for executive pay and not a direct buy/sell signal. Derivative/dividend-equivalent units typically convert to ordinary shares under plan-specific vesting/settlement rules (see footnotes for timing).
